    Instant replay in MLB actually had been used once before in the 1999 season during a Florida Marlins home game at Pro Player Stadium. This was the first instance in which instant replay was utilized in Major League Baseball. [6] While playing the St. Louis Cardinals, Cliff Floyd hit a ball off the top of the left-field scoreboard.

    The incorrect call led many baseball writers to call for the increased use of instant replay in baseball, which was used only to review disputed home runs during the 2010 season. [ 23 ] [ 24 ] [ 25 ] Many journalists also advocated for MLB commissioner Bud Selig to overturn Joyce's call and award a perfect game to Galarraga.
